Deer Island 6-18-2017

For Father's Day and Our Anniversary we kayaked to Deer Island. I had a nice time although I got too much sun and got sick after we got back to the truck.

 Deer Island was once connected to Biloxi and isn't considered one of the barrier islands. And while it is the closest island to land, it's actually a lot further then it looks especially when you are kayaking to it.

 We got a lot of rain this summer, so this was one of the few times we were able to go out in the kayaks.

 On our first visit to Deer Island we noticed the channels through the marsh and wanted to see if we could find where it opened to the Bay if it did. We found the channel opening and paddled up it for awhile. We never were able to get to the one we saw on our first trip though.

 The island is pretty large. There were other people there but for the most part we had certain sections of the island to ourselves, which was nice.





 On the Gulf side you have a nice view of the barrier islands.
